Cash In on Predictions: Why Everyone's Building Polymarket Copy Trading Bots
People are getting serious about prediction markets like Polymarket, where you bet on future events like 'Will X happen by Y date?'. Builders are creating bots to automatically copy the trades of successful users, aiming to make money without constant monitoring. This signals a clear demand for automated strategies in these emerging markets.
